Synthesis, mesomorphism, and spectroscopic characterization of bis[4-(n- alkoxy)-5-(p-n-tetradecylphenylazo)]-substituted (N,N'- salicylidenediaminato)nickel(II) complexes
Aiello, Iolinda,Ghedini, Mauro,La Deda, Massimo,Pucci, Daniela,Francescangeli, Oriano
, p. 1367 - 1372 (1999)
The bis[4-(n-C(m)H(2m+1)O)-5-(p-C(14)H(29)C6H4N=N)]-substituted N,N'- salicylidenediamines H2[L(N)(m,14)] (N = 1: 1,2-diaminoethane; N = 2: 1,3- diaminopropane; N = 3: 1,3-diamino-2,2-dimethylpropane; m = 6 or 18) have been synthesized. Both the N = 2 and 3 series of compounds display a smectic C (SmC) mesophase, with clearing points well below 100 °C. By treating the H2[L(N)(m,14)] ligands with an Ni(II) salt, liquid crystalline mononuclear complexes with 'unconventional' (lateral-tailed) molecular shape form. These Ni[L(N)(m, 14)] complexes, showing nematic and smectic disordered phases, are stable over a quite large temperature range and have been characterized by different spectroscopic techniques. The newly synthesized mesogens exhibit lower transition temperatures and higher thermal stability than homologous complexes Ni[L(N)(14)] with a 'conventional' rod-like molecular geometry.
